Question
A person invest some amount in a business into 2 parts.
If he invest 1st part at 8% for 3 years and 2nd part invest at 7(1/2)% p.a. for 4 years. Total Simple Interest from both instalment is Rs. 2262. If 2/5th of the sum of first investment is equal to 3/7 times of the 2nd investment. Find the sum (principal) of each part?Solution
Pâ Ă 2/5 = Pâ Ă 3/7 P1/P2= 15/14 Pâ : Pâ = 15 : 14 Then Pâ = 15x and Pâ = 14x Sum of Simple Interest of both is 2262 i.e. (15x Ă 8 Ă3)/100 + (14x Ă15 Ă4)/(2 Ă100)=2262 Now 7.8 x = 2262 So, x = (2262/78) Ă 10 = 290 Therefore, Sum invest in 1st Part = 290 Ă 15 = Rs. 4350 Sum invest in 2nd part = 290 Ă 14 = Rs. 4060
